judgment
/'dʒədʒmənt/ · dʒədʒmənt
Judgment has 2 syllables: judg · ment.

noun. The act of judging or assessing a person or situation or event.
noun. The capacity to assess situations or circumstances shrewdly and to draw sound conclusions.
noun. The cognitive process of reaching a decision or drawing conclusions.
noun. The legal document stating the reasons for a judicial decision.
